Our Vision

Why Seniors Need Your Support?

​Mental health concerns are significant among older adults, with 14% of those 60 and older experiencing a mental disorder, according to the World Health Organization.

It's essential to give back and make sure that seniors are appreciated for either serving for this country, building our great nation, raising future generations, and contributing throughout their working life but are now dependent on our support at their last lap of their life.

 

Just being there, initiating conversations, and volunteering at local senior living centers to brighten their day makes all the difference.
